Parking Zone For Persons With Disabilities
If you possess a placard or persons with disabilities or receive paratransit bus service, you are eligible for a special parking zone in front of your home. However, you cannot request such a parking zone if you have a front driveway.
This parking zone allows any vehicle with a placard to park in that space for up to 24 hours on a weekday, and anytime during a weekend or statutory holiday.
To apply
Contact the City of Regina’s Public Works at 306-777-7421 to obtain the necessary application forms. You will be required to provide:
- Your name, address and phone number
- The address where the parking zone for persons with disabilities will be located
- The consent of the property owner who’s property abuts the proposed zone (if the property owner is not the applicant)
- A sketch showing the approximately location where the proposed zone will be located
- The license plate number of the vehicle with disabled plates or the registration number of the disabled placard
There is no cost to request a parking zone for persons with disabilities.
